What is COL Financial Group EBIT?

COL Financial Group's earnings before interest and taxes (EBIT) for the three months ended in Dec. 2023 was ₱53 Mil. Its earnings before interest and taxes (EBIT) for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2023 was ₱563 Mil.

EBIT or Operating Income is linked to Return on Capital for both regular definition and Joel Greenblatt's definition. COL Financial Group's annualized ROC %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was 8.49%. COL Financial Group's annualized ROC (Joel Greenblatt) %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was 280.66%.

EBIT is also linked to Joel Greenblatt's definition of earnings yield. COL Financial Group's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 was 73.10%.

COL Financial Group EBIT Calculation

EBIT, sometimes also called Earnings Before Interest and Taxes, is a measure of a firm's profit that includes all expenses except interest and income tax expenses. It is the difference between operating revenues and operating expenses. When a firm does not have non-operating income, then Operating Income is sometimes used as a synonym for EBIT and operating profit.

EBIT for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2023 adds up the quarterly data reported by the company within the most recent 12 months, which was ₱563 Mil.

COL Financial Group  (PHS:COL) EBIT Explanation

1. EBIT or Operating Income is linked to Return on Capital for both regular definition and Joel Greenblatt's definition.

COL Financial Group's annualized ROC %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as:

ROC % (Q: Dec. 2023 )
=NOPAT/Average Invested Capital
=Operating Income * ( 1 - Tax Rate % )/( (Invested Capital (Q: Sep. 2023 ) + Invested Capital (Q: Dec. 2023 ))/ count )
=224.288 * ( 1 - 56.1% )/( (1034.121 + 1286.445)/ 2 )
=98.462432/1160.283
=8.49 %

where

Invested Capital(Q: Sep. 2023 )
=Total Assets - Accounts Payable & Accrued Expense - Excess Cash
=Total Assets - Accounts Payable & Accrued Expense - (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ities - max(0, Total Current Liabilities - Total Current Assets+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ities))
=13989.534 - 11659.892 - ( 11946.541 - max(0, 11715.861 - 13011.382+11946.541))
=1034.121

Invested Capital(Q: Dec. 2023 )
=Total Assets - Accounts Payable & Accrued Expense - Excess Cash
=Total Assets - Accounts Payable & Accrued Expense - (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ities - max(0, Total Current Liabilities - Total Current Assets+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ities))
=12321.822 - 9928.544 - ( 10122.319 - max(0, 10043.622 - 11150.455+10122.319))
=1286.445

Note: The Operating Income data used here is four times the quarterly (Dec. 2023) data.

2. Joel Greenblatt's definition of Return on Capital:

COL Financial Group's annualized ROC (Joel Greenblatt) % for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as:

ROC (Joel Greenblatt) %(Q: Dec. 2023 )
=EBIT/Average of (Net fixed Assets + Net Working Capital)
=EBIT/Average of (Property, Plant and Equipment+Net Working Capital)
     Q: Sep. 2023  Q: Dec. 2023
=EBIT/( ( (Property, Plant and Equipment + Net Working Capital) + (Property, Plant and Equipment + Net Working Capital) )/ count )
=210.472/( ( (78.268 + max(-10699.546, 0)) + (71.714 + max(-9087.887, 0)) )/ 2 )
=210.472/( ( 78.268 + 71.714 )/ 2 )
=210.472/74.991
=280.66 %

where Working Capital is:

Working Capital(Q: Sep. 2023 )
=(Accounts Receivable + Total Inventories + Other Current Assets) - (Accounts Payable & Accrued Expense + Defer. Rev. + Other Current Liabilities)
=(920.437 + 0 + 73.027) - (11659.892 + 0 + 33.118)
=-10699.546

Working Capital(Q: Dec. 2023 )
=(Accounts Receivable + Total Inventories + Other Current Assets) - (Accounts Payable & Accrued Expense + Defer. Rev. + Other Current Liabilities)
=(880.005 + 0 + 56.068000000001) - (9928.544 + 0 + 95.415999999999)
=-9087.887

When net working capital is negative, 0 is used.

Note: The EBIT data used here is four times the quarterly (Dec. 2023) EBIT data.

3. It is also linked to Joel Greenblatt's definition of Earnings Yield:

COL Financial Group's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% for today is calculated as:

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) %=EBIT (TTM)/Enterprise Value (Q: Dec. 2023 )
=562.602/769.627
=73.10 %

COL Financial Group Inc together with its subsidiary provides online financial services in the Philippines. Its proprietary online trading platform, provides real-time market information and execution, investing tools and functionalities, and stock market research and analysis. The company is also involved in the provision of financial advisory services; and gathering and distribution of financial and investment information and statistics, as well as acts as a financial, commercial, or business representative. Its operating segment being stock brokerage services and others. The company generates maximum revenue from stock brokerage services segment. Geographically, it derives a majority of revenue from the Philippines.
